Jean D. Ichbiah is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Hardware and Architecture and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Jean D. Ichbiah has authored 11 papers receiving a total of 506 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Computer Networks and Communications, 6 papers in Hardware and Architecture and 4 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Jean D. Ichbiah's work include Parallel Computing and Optimization Techniques (6 papers), Distributed and Parallel Computing Systems (4 papers) and Logic, programming, and type systems (2 papers). Jean D. Ichbiah is often cited by papers focused on Parallel Computing and Optimization Techniques (6 papers), Distributed and Parallel Computing Systems (4 papers) and Logic, programming, and type systems (2 papers). Jean D. Ichbiah collaborates with scholars based in United States. Jean D. Ichbiah's co-authors include Jean-Claude Heliard, John Barnes, Brian Wichmann, Olivier Roubine and Bernd Krieg-Brückner and has published in prestigious journals such as Communications of the ACM, ACS Macro Letters and ACM SIGPLAN Notices.
